It doesn’t matter if you’re 5 or 100, Disney has a universal appeal and has been making magical memories for children and adults alike for decades. In honor of Disneyland’s 60th anniversary, here is a list of 10 signs you’re a Disney fanatic, as told by a Disney fanatic herself.

1. The nostalgia is real whenever you see one of these babies... and if you saw one of the previews you could probably pick out which movie it belongs to.

Back to when "Coming soon to own on VHS" was still a thing

2. You actively search for Hidden Mickey's in real life, whether you're aware of it or not.


You: Look it's Mickey!

Friend: Or it's just three circles.

......................

You: Get out.

3. You can't help but get the feels when you see this.


Or this...

But you'll always remember the original.

4. You've been to Walt Disney World or Disneyland more than a few times and will forever be counting down the days until you go back.

"Only 152 days, 7 hours and 35 seconds to go...."

5. Your friends are well aware of your Disney obsession and it shows on any occasion where they get you gifts.

"OH MY GOD IT'S JUST WHAT I WANTED!"

6. You know all the lyrics to Disney songs and won't hesitate to sing them loud and proud regardless of where you are.

Friend: Alright, let's get down to business...

You: TO DEFEAT THE HUNSSSS!!!


7. You love Disney trivia games but your friends never want to play because you don't give anyone else a chance to answer.

"You can never belong."

8. You have dressed up as a Disney character on more than one occasion


Can I just be Belle every day?

9. There are certain Disney computer or video games you will always have fond memories of playing as a kid and may even still play today.

My favorites...

RIP VMK! (Virtual Magic Kingdom)


Skate boarding + your favorite Disney characters and hit songs? GENIUS


IF YOU HAVEN'T DOWNLOADED THIS APP YOU NEED TO RIGHT NOW!

10. No matter how old you get, you will always have a special place for Disney in your heart and be a proud Disney Fanatic
